Casting Director Extraordinaire
Enter Nina Gold, a casting director with an impeccable resume. Her involvement is a testament to the importance of this decision. Gold's work on shows like Game of Thrones and The Crown showcases her talent for identifying exceptional talent. Her collaboration with Denis Villeneuve, a director known for his meticulous eye, promises a rigorous selection process.

Frontrunners and Fresh Faces
The list of potential candidates is a mix of familiar names and rising stars. Callum Turner, Jacob Elordi, Harris Dickinson, Jack Lowden, and Louis Partridge are all in the running, each bringing unique qualities to the table. What many don't realize is that this isn't just about acting prowess; it's a complex equation involving availability, age, and the actor's potential to embody Bond's suave persona.
